Output 8e1b53080231a1e04cd84b253e1c8b23ae3f06b446554f9f275ecc6bd3d431ac:0

value
2865957
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50a67dac686d88fb62b5bfb6f2d5cf1f3ea55613 OP_EQUALVERIFY OP_CHECKSIG
address
18MSWLbMce7QY4niSPv6xwTApJLTaUoRfx
transaction
8e1b53080231a1e04cd84b253e1c8b23ae3f06b446554f9f275ecc6bd3d431ac
spent
true